












It's understandable that you may be considering a change in your field of study, especially as a 2nd-year student. To determine if psychology is the right fit for you, first, you should do some research and gain a better understanding of the field. While many people consider this field as cool and interesting, the reality is far from this.
Psychology is a difficult field unless you are genuinely interested in it and are certain about pursuing a career in it. A career is a long-term shot and you should be determined to go for a PhD from a top institute. Many times people are attracted to a certain field only to find later that they just wanted a way out of engineering. It's very necessary to do a self-analysis.
Also, I would like to clear the misconception that you don't have to get your bachelors in the same field as your master's. Unless you are planning to get a master's or doctorate, a bachelor's in psychology is not an easy degree to find a comfortable living after graduating. You can just take a minor in psychology in order to meet the eligibility criteria to enter many graduate school programs. But, if you want to pursue a research-based Ph.D. program you will likely need to get actual research experience, which may be harder if you only did a minor.
Additionally, you can read up on the latest research and articles in psychology, and explore different subfields of psychology, such as clinical, developmental, social, and cognitive psychology. It's important to remember that changing majors can be a big decision, and it may take some time to determine if psychology is right for you.

Type of Courses:
You can do a bachelor's, master's, doctorate, or even diploma and certificate courses in Forensic Science. To do a bachelor's degree in Forensic Science, you need to have completed 10+2 in the Science stream.
Curriculum & Specializations:
It is an interdisciplinary course and covers different aspects of Biology, Chemistry, Psychology, Physics, Social Sciences, etc. There is a wide array of specializations in this field. Some of the most opted-for specializations are Forensic Ballistics, Forensic Toxicology, Clinical Forensic Medicine, Dactyloscopy, Forensic Entomology, Forensic Chemistry, etc.
Career Outcome:
Forensic Science offers endless job opportunities in Govt. as well as the private sector. Some of the job profiles in this field are Forensic Expert, Crime Reporter, Forensic Scientist, Fingerprint Expert, Handwriting Expert, Crime Scene Investigator, Forensic Linguists, Forensic Photographers, etc.
Intelligence Bureau, Police Department, Central Bureau of Investigation, Central Govt. Forensic Sciences Labs, Hospitals, Law Firms, and Quality Contro Bureau are some of the major recruiters in this field.
If you have an analytic mind and have a knack for investigating crimes, then Forensic Science can be a good option for you. The starting salary for freshers in this field is INR 3-4 LPA.

Flagship Festivals (The Social Highlights) The social calendar is dominated by two massive international festivals that draw participants from across the globe. graVITas (Technical & Design Carnival): Held annually in September/October. It is one of India’s largest techno-management fests, featuring over 200 events, including international hackathons, drone races, and workshops led by industry giants. Riviera (Cultural & Sports Fest): Typically held in February. As an ISO-certified event, it is a four-day extravaganza of music, dance, and drama.
